Solved, As soon as I posted I noticed what I had done,
Needed separate loop & counter for the CC, I was taking the overall i get bundle loop,
I was staring at it for ages and could not see it but was obvious when I read what I had posted here.

Each email can have 0 or more "To" recipients, and 0 or more "CC" recipients. The NumTo and NumCC properties indicate how many. Your program would loop from 0 to NumCC-1, calling GetCC(idx), GetCcName(idx), etc. for each of the CC recipients.
You're using the index "i" which makes no sense. In your code snippet, the index "i" is the Nth email in the bundle.
